Embracing a growth mindset is essential for achieving peak performance in any aspect of life. It involves accepting that your abilities and intelligence are not fixed, but rather can be enhanced through dedication. When faced with challenges, individuals with a growth mindset see them as challenges for development. They are resilient in the face of setbacks and view failures as valuable feedback that can shape their future endeavors.
- By cultivating a growth mindset, you empower yourself to excel in a ever-changing world.
- It encourages a desire for learning and unveils doors to boundless potential.

Turning Mistakes into Milestones: Lessons in Leadership
Effective managers understand that success isn't a straight line; it's a journey filled with curves. Each challenge presents an invaluable opportunity for reflection. Rather than viewing errors as impediments, they see them as markers on the path to achievement. By embracing these moments, leaders can foster a culture of openness where risks are met with courage.
- Evaluate the situation objectively to understand the root cause of the mistake.
- Share openly and honestly with your team about the mistake and the lessons learned.
- Create a plan to prevent similar mistakes from happening in the future.
- Support a culture of continuous learning and improvement.
Reframing Failure: A Positive Approach to Workplace Difficulties
Workplace challenges are an inevitable part of any career. Instead of viewing them as roadblocks, it's essential to reframe our outlook. Failure is not the contrary of success, but rather a valuable opportunity for growth and advancement. By welcoming setbacks with optimism, we can reshape them into catalysts for innovation and progress.
When faced with a stumble, assess the situation objectively. Identify the fundamental cause, derive valuable insights, and develop approaches to mitigate similar challenges in the future.
Remember that determination is key. Don't allow a single failure to deter your journey. Instead, use it as fuel to inspire your ambition and propel you towards greater accomplishment.
